      Also, every "Endgame" Boss technically has done evil, INCLUDING GK. Let's do a quick review.
      Sianas: Embodiment of the darkness from the War of Gods. Captured Oritius (adoptive father) and used him as battery for Slebinia. Convinced the other gods to kick Grecia down since she almost uncovered her secrets. And I cannot even explain what the hell does Sianas become when at half health. Seriously.
      Raton: Leader of the Geyanetiel. In fear of death, he and others of his kind went to Iruna to capture the Gods in their powerspheres, making them pseudo-Gods. Raton himself took hold of Almas due to his wish/want to being able to create life, even if he wasn't alive himself. Planned to end up destroying the life that the Gods made and replace it with his own attempt... before the player goes and kicks his ass with the Alto Colette and Dunkelis's aid. Ends up gaining a soul that passes away after Almas manages to create one before he (Raton) dissipates like the others.
      Ouvel: Evil God. Somehow managed to beat Almas (the younger) and capture Specia in order to help him find the fragments after Almas split into 12 pieces. The developer of Apostolia, a means to capture and bring the God's fragments up to himself (even though it completely backfired the moment Zolte-Specia ended up giving the player Apostolia). After losing the power boost from the fragments after the battle, Ouvel pretty much dies.
      Gatekeeper: Combination of the Goddesses of Gate and Key. OK, I understand that Cordal was in danger. I understand that they were also forced by Telon (ANOTHER darkness formation) to combine. But for hell's sake! They went willingly with Telon's plan just because the two dumbasses did not bother to check if Cordal was dead (which he wasn't). And considering they wanted to destroy the whole freaking timeline and the world itself due to "Cordal being dead", yeah, they are NOT really innocent (Heck, it takes beating the ever living hell out of them and Cordal's arrival to stop them).
